Dr. Mehrdad is a Lecturer in Statistics at the School of Engineering, Physics, and Mathematics, Northumbria University. He earned his PhD from Shahid Bahonar University of Kerman in 2017. Before joining Northumbria University in 2023, Dr. Mehrdad gained extensive international research experience through five years of postdoctoral fellowships at prestigious institutions:

  • Institute of Statistics, Department of Applied Mathematics, National Chung Hsing University, Taiwan (November 2021 – January 2023)
  • Department of Statistics, Ferdowsi University of Mashhad, Iran (March 2021 – November 2021)
  • Department of Statistics, University of Pretoria, South Africa (November 2018 – February 2021)

Research interests

His statistical research primarily is in the related fields of classification, cluster analyses, factor analysis, linear modeling, as well as multivariate and matrix-variate analyses in the field of applied statistical inference. He focuses on using finite mixture models and on estimation via the EM algorithm. A common theme of his research in these fields has been statistical computation, with particular attention being given to the methodology of distribution theory.
